A 360-DEGREE VIEW OF PARIS!
If you've never been to the top of the Montparnasse Tower, you can't claim to have toured all of Paris. So the next time you're here, seize the opportunity! At an altitude of 196m on the 56th floor and 210m from the panoramic terrace, you will marvel at the only view of Paris that includes all its great monuments, including the Eiffel Tower.
tourism in paris: The ideal place to start or end a trip to Paris, the panoramic tour of the Montparnasse Tower has the advantage: its 360 degree view over the capital lets you see Paris's monuments from a different perspective and get your bearings from above.
The best way to discover a city like Paris is to head for the heights. Far from the city's bustling activity, this is a special opportunity atop the capital to enjoy the loveliest views of Paris, day or night, every day of the year, no exceptions. You can admire the lights of this City of Light right up until 11:30 p.m. in summer and until 10:30 p.m. in winter.
Easy access in the heart of a lively neighbourhood: Montparnassestill has a bit of a village air to it, where people of all types come for entertainment: cinemas, theatres, cafés, brasseries, crêperies, parks, shopping, catacombs and architectural innovations, like the Place de Catalogne by Boffil, or a skyscraper! The neighbourhood is as lively as it ever was. By metro, bus or car, getting to the Montparnasse Tower is as easy as can be. Parking is made easy by large parking facilities. No waiting lines at the ticket office means immediate access to the lifts. These lifts, the fastest in Europe, will propel you to the top of Paris in just 38 seconds.'
